Not every problem hits your wallet the same way. A broken photo eye sensor? That's $100 to $150 in most cases. A snapped cable? Expect $250 to $400. Springs are the expensive surprise, but they don't fail without warning. If you're hearing squeaks or noticing slower movement, that's your cue to get an estimate before they snap completely.
The reason spring replacement costs more than people expect is simple. Springs hold tension equal to the weight of your door, often 300 to 400 pounds. Replacing them requires specialized tools and years of training. Doing it yourself risks serious injury. We've seen too many DIY attempts end badly.

A basic single-car garage door runs $600 to $1,200 installed. Upgrade to an insulated steel door and you're looking at $1,000 to $1,800. High-end carriage house styles or custom wood doors? That's $2,000 to $3,500 or more. The difference between a $700 door and a $1,500 door isn't just appearance. Better insulation means lower energy bills year-round, which matters in Santa Clarita's heat.
Installation labor in our area typically runs $200 to $400 depending on complexity. If your frame needs replacing or the opening has shifted, add another $300 to $600. That's why getting a real quote from a local tech beats guessing. Every house is different.

A standard chain-drive opener costs $150 to $300 for the unit alone. Installation runs another $200 to $400. Belt-drive openers are quieter and run $250 to $400, plus labor. Smart Wi-Fi openers add $100 to $200 to the unit cost, but they let you check your door from anywhere.
People often ask if the smart upgrade is worth it. The short answer: it depends on your habits. If you frequently wonder whether you closed the door, a smart opener pays for itself in peace of mind. Torsion springs last 7 to 9 years with average use, not 10. When they snap, you need both replaced even if only one broke. A pair of springs runs $250 to $600 depending on door weight and spring quality. Labor adds another $150 to $300. Total? Usually $400 to $900 for the complete job.
Extension springs are cheaper per unit but often require cable replacement too, pushing the total higher. This is where preventive maintenance saves real money. Regular tune-ups catch spring wear before failure happens, and you avoid that emergency call at 6 a.m.
Here's what separates honest pricing from guesswork. A real estimate includes an on-site inspection, not just a phone quote. You need to know door weight, spring type, opener age, and frame condition. Any company promising a price without seeing your door is taking a guess.

How much does a garage door repair cost in Santa Clarita? Most repairs run $150 to $500. Springs and cables are on the higher end. Photo eyes and rollers are cheaper. Get a quote from a local tech for an exact price on your specific issue.
Is it cheaper to repair or replace my garage door? If repair costs exceed 50 percent of a new door's price, replacement usually makes sense. Older doors with multiple failing parts are better replaced than patched repeatedly.
What's the average cost of a new garage door installed in Santa Clarita? Plan on $800 to $2,500 installed for most homes. Basic steel doors run $600 to $1,200. Insulated or custom styles cost $1,500 to $3,500 or more.
Do I really need a professional for spring replacement? Yes. Springs hold hundreds of pounds of tension. Improper replacement causes injury and death. Always hire a licensed technician for spring work.
How often should I replace my garage door? A well-maintained door lasts 15 to 30 years. Regular maintenance extends life significantly. Springs need replacement every 7 to 9 years on average.
